Page 1: BL Responsibilities Template

Battery Limit Responsibilities Division

The following description of the typical items between the Process Battery Limit (PBL) and Construction Battery Limit (CBL) indicates the Units’ responsibility. Where this typical list causes a design, procurement, fabrication or construction conflict, the ISBL (Inside Battery Limit) and OSBL (Outside Battery Limit) Units will address on a case by case basis. The typical Battery Limit Schematic is shown below.

Battery Limit Responsibilities Division

# Description Unit Responsible

1 Process Design, P&ID and line number, specification of design conditions and line class

ISBL

2 Design, procurement, fabrication, assembly and construction of modules including: piles, structural steel, platforms, stairways, railing, cable trays, supports, clips and anchors (as required). PBL to CBL.

OSBL (U80)

3 Detail design, procurement and fabrication of in-spec P, V & F (Pipe, Valves and Fittings) per approved line classes

1. Piping design per ISBL P&IDa. For Field Weld (FW), piping will be provided as Bevelled End

(BE) and ISBL will prepare for weldingb. Flanges will be per line class

OSBL (U80)

4 Instrumentation design, procurement, installation and terminations ISBL5 Instrument (not in-line) support fittings (root valve, o-let, flange) per P&ID OSBL (U80)6 Instrument modeling in S3D – input required from ISBL OSBL (U80)7 Specialty Items:

1. In-line valves, design and data sheet 2. In-line instruments;

a) design, procure and install b) provide OSBL with dimensions, flange rating and data sheet

ISBL

Page 2: BL Responsibilities Template

8 Specialty Items:1. In-line valves;

a. procurement and installationb. Long lead procurement and installation responsibility will be

established on a case by case basis2. In-line instruments; fabrication and installation of temp spacer

OSBL (U80)

9 Specialty Items (not specified above):Other items to be designed by ISBL and procurement/ installation responsibility will be established on a case by case basis

Case by case basis

10 EHT design 1. HMS has overall design responsibility, but must be supported by ISBL

and OSBL (U80) between PBL and CBL2. Segment of EHT between Spectacle Blind and CBL is part of ISBL EHT

and is not intended to be separately controlled

HMS

11 EHT procure and install (shop) ISBL to CBL (note 3 ft. cutback from weld area) ISBL12 EHT procure and install (shop)

1. PBL to Spectacle Blind as part of the OSBL EHT design zone OSBL (U80)

13 EHT procure and install (shop) 1. Spectacle Blind to CBL as part of the ISBL EHT design zone (note 3 ft.

cutback from weld area)

ISBL

14 EHT Field Connection across CBL (Field Weld or Flange) ISBL15 EHT for applicable u/g lines to extend approximately 3m below grade.

Responsibility depends on which a/g Unit is completing the connection, ISBL or OSBL

Above GroundISBL or OSBL

(U80)16 Insulation design and installation (shop) ISBL to CBL (3 ft. cutback) ISBL17 Insulation design and installation (shop) PBL to CBL (3 ft. cutback), insulation

not to cover hydrotest vents and drainsOSBL (U80)

18 Insulation Field Patch Kit across CBL; procure and install ISBL19 Insulation design and installation (field) for areas left bare by OSBL for

hydrotest vents and drainsISBL

20 Insulation design and installation (field) approximately 3 m below grade for tie-ins to u/g lines as required. Responsibility depends on which a/g Unit is completing connection, ISBL or OSBL

Above GroundISBL or OSBL

21 Electrical Insulation Kit (a/g) from ISBL to u/g lines, as required Above GroundISBL

22 Electrical Insulation Kit (a/g) from OSBL (U80) to u/g lines, as required OSBL (U80)23 Field Weld and NDE as required at CBL ISBL24 Hydrotest (shop) ISBL to CBL ISBL25 Hydrotest (shop) PBL to CBL, incl. partial AB83 provided to ISBL OSBL (U80)26 Hydrotest (site) ISBL to Site hydrotest Point ‘A’ (BLV closest to ISBL) or to the

closest practical point ISBL
